4 votes

Comment exécuter un profil CPU sur un serveur CS:GO ?

Je me souviens qu'il y a quelques mois, j'ai lancé un profil sur un serveur CS:GO que je dirige. Je suis même allé jusqu'à créer un programme pour analyser automatiquement les résultats afin d'obtenir une meilleure vue.

Cependant, j'ai maintenant des problèmes de CPU similaires à ceux de la dernière fois et j'essaie de trouver lequel de mes plugins Sourcemod en est la cause, je ne peux pas trouver une seule référence au profilage en ligne.

Quelqu'un connaît-il les commandes utilisées pour démarrer et arrêter un profil, de préférence en l'enregistrant dans un fichier ?

0voto

Alexander Craggs Points 324

Pour la compilation de Sourcemod :

sm prof start // starts the profiler
sm prof dump // dumps output to console
sm prof stop // stops the profiler

Puisqu'il envoie des données à une console, vous voudrez probablement configurer le paramètre con_logfile CVAR pour qu'il aille aussi dans un fichier.

Il utilise en fait la base de CS:GO vprof profiler, qui est également accessible bien que moins convivial. Vous pouvez lister les commandes pertinentes avec :

find vprof

Les principales étant :

vprof_on // starts the profiler
vprof_generate_report // dumps output to console
vprof_off // stops the profiler

AlleGamers.com

AlleGamers est une communauté de gamers qui cherche à élargir la connaissance des jeux vidéo.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X